Output 5e2fc4e3c862fd37de598a64cbd676b1c1c803f0585e75bec770b2fe202c032d:24

value
12673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c6d8e8c81828577ebb25cf4ff097e8d591c96da OP_EQUAL
address
3Fx8acQzneehkMXRY15Hx38fU1Rbz4sWvG
transaction
5e2fc4e3c862fd37de598a64cbd676b1c1c803f0585e75bec770b2fe202c032d
confirmations
221829
spent
true